Tombs of the soldiers of the German Empire of the First World War in the Švikščionys

In the village of Šviksčionys, soldiers of the German Empire who died in World War I are buried (number unknown). About 10 concrete cross-shaped slabs have survived. The graves are surrounded by a metal wire fence, and there is a wooden information sign. It dates back to 1915–1918.

The object is included in the Register of Immovable Cultural Properties.
